The Impact of the Brexit Process on the "Golden Era" of UK-China Relations
Yang, Shuo ; Váška, Jan (advisor) ; Weiss, Tomáš (referee)
The UK-China "Golden Era", which began in 2015, is one of the evidence for further intimacy between the UK and China. On the basis of building consensus, the UK and China have continuously deepened cooperation in all aspects. However, the Brexit process that began in 2016 has changed the environment in which the "Golden Era" has developed. This study used the methods of comparative study and case analysis to analyse the impact of the Brexit process on the UK-China "Golden Era" development during the period from October 2015 to April 2019, and draw conclusions about the UK-China "Golden Era" is well developed now and has a great possibility to continue or even accelerate development in the future.
Selected differences in pathophysiology of cardiovascular system in women
Yang, Shiann-Guey ; Kittnar, Otomar (advisor) ; Ošťádal, Petr (referee) ; Danzig, Vilém (referee)
(summary of doctoral dissertation) It has become increasingly apparent in recent years that there are important differences of many cardiovascular disorders including ventricular tachycardias in men and women. Gender differences have been observed in the epidemiology, pathogenesis and clinical presentation of various ventricular arrhythmias. Physiological menopause occurs as a part of a woman's normal aging process being based on the natural cessation of estradiol and progesterone production by the ovaries. The dramatic fall in circulating estrogens levels at menopause impacts many tissues including cardiovascular system. Because the incidence of coronary heart disease (CHD) rises significantly after menopause, it has been hypothesized that women's CHD advantage before menopause (in comparison to men of the same age) could be due to the protective effects of estrogens. However, controversial results have been reported since early nineties until today.
